
"The recent development of stupidly powerful and stunningly affordable personal computers caused many people to loudly declare that hardware music synthesizers are a dying breed. It's true that software has virtually obliterated the low end of the market, but there were some fantastic "real" synthesizers at the 2007 Winter NAMM Show in Anaheim last week."
